This week's special guest is Tantek Çelik from Technorati.

Steve and Dave have been working on something called Attention.xml for nearly a year, and this week they discuss the concept with the rest of The Gang. What is it? It's a specification for tracking, prioritizing and sharing what people are reading, looking at or listenting to in RSS and elsewhere. Tantek explains the problem, Dave compares it to Google, and Dana puts it into perspective.
